Social Media Twitter , a microblogging service reached another milestone . This is in the form of registered users .
In Twitter’s developer conference, the company revealed its long mysterious registered user number, and it’s surprisingly large 105 million, or to be exact, 105,779,710, according to a slide showing behind Co-founder Biz Stone during his opening remarks.
The growth’s not over either — Twitter says its still adding 300,000 users per day. Moreover, as many have speculated, most of Twitter’s traffic — 75% of it in fact — comes from third-party clients and applications.
Twitter also says that it’s seeing 600 million search queries per day, which gives us a sense of the reach of the company’s new “Promoted Tweets” platform.
This is a large numbers of registered users but still twitter is behind of Facebook (which recently passed 400 million users) !!!!!
